Searched refs:frames_since_key (Results 1 – 18 of 18) sorted by relevance
/external/libvpx/libvpx/vp8/encoder/ |
D | ratectrl.c | 184 cc->frames_since_key = cpi->frames_since_key; in vp8_save_coding_context() 218 cpi->frames_since_key = cc->frames_since_key; in vp8_restore_coding_context() 340 if (cpi->frames_since_key < cpi->output_framerate / 2) { in calc_iframe_target_size() 342 (int)(kf_boost * cpi->frames_since_key / (cpi->output_framerate / 2)); in calc_iframe_target_size() 1313 (cpi->frames_since_key > 0) ? cpi->frames_since_key : 1; in estimate_keyframe_frequency() 1368 cpi->frames_since_key = 0; in vp8_adjust_key_frame_context() 1551 cpi->frames_since_key++; in vp8_drop_encodedframe_overshoot()
|
D | onyx_int.h | 65 unsigned int frames_since_key; member 325 unsigned int frames_since_key; member
|
D | onyx_if.c | 519 } else if (cpi->frames_since_key > 250 && Q < 20 && in cyclic_background_refresh() 563 (cpi->frames_since_key > in cyclic_background_refresh() 1902 cpi->frames_since_key = 8; in vp8_create_compressor() 3299 (cpi->frames_since_key % cpi->key_frame_frequency == 0))) { in encode_frame_to_data_rate() 3514 cpi->frames_since_key++; in encode_frame_to_data_rate() 3556 cpi->frames_since_key++; in encode_frame_to_data_rate() 3640 if ((cpi->frames_since_key > 1) && in encode_frame_to_data_rate() 4244 cpi->frames_since_key++; in encode_frame_to_data_rate() 4378 !cpi->oxcf.screen_content_mode && cpi->frames_since_key % 8 == 0 && in encode_frame_to_data_rate() 4392 cpi->frames_since_key % 8 == 0 && cm->frame_type != KEY_FRAME) { in encode_frame_to_data_rate() [all …]
|
/external/libvpx/libvpx/vp9/encoder/ |
D | vp9_aq_cyclicrefresh.c | 304 rc->frames_since_key > rc->frames_since_golden + 1) { in vp9_cyclic_refresh_postencode() 329 if (rc->avg_frame_low_motion < 50 && rc->frames_since_key > 40) in vp9_cyclic_refresh_set_golden_update() 493 rc->frames_since_key > 40) || in vp9_cyclic_refresh_update_parameters() 495 rc->frames_since_key > 20)) { in vp9_cyclic_refresh_update_parameters() 509 rc->frames_since_key < in vp9_cyclic_refresh_update_parameters()
|
D | vp9_ratectrl.h | 110 int frames_since_key; member
|
D | vp9_ratectrl.c | 405 rc->frames_since_key = 8; // Sensible default for first frame. in vp9_rc_init() 1043 if (rc->frames_since_key > 1 && in rc_pick_q_and_bounds_one_pass_cbr() 1184 if (rc->frames_since_key > 1) { in rc_pick_q_and_bounds_one_pass_vbr() 1445 if (rc->frames_since_key > 1 && in rc_pick_q_and_bounds_two_pass() 1939 if (frame_is_intra_only(cm)) rc->frames_since_key = 0; in vp9_rc_postencode_update() 1941 rc->frames_since_key++; in vp9_rc_postencode_update() 1985 cpi->rc.frames_since_key++; in vp9_rc_postencode_update_drop_frame() 2177 if (rc->frames_since_key < framerate / 2) { in calc_iframe_target_size_one_pass_cbr() 2178 kf_boost = (int)(kf_boost * rc->frames_since_key / (framerate / 2)); in calc_iframe_target_size_one_pass_cbr() 2669 if (cpi->rc.frames_since_key > 2 * cpi->framerate) { in vp9_resize_one_pass_cbr() [all …]
|
D | vp9_speed_features.c | 434 const int frames_since_key = is_keyframe ? 0 : cpi->rc.frames_since_key; in set_rt_speed_feature_framesize_independent() local 571 (frames_since_key % (sf->last_partitioning_redo_frequency << 1) == 1); in set_rt_speed_feature_framesize_independent()
|
D | vp9_noise_estimate.c | 146 cpi->rc.frames_since_key > cpi->svc.number_spatial_layers && in vp9_update_noise_estimate()
|
D | vp9_firstpass.c | 2089 int key_frame_interval = rc->frames_since_key + rc->frames_to_key; in calculate_total_gf_group_bits() 2505 if ((rc->frames_since_key + gop_coding_frames - 1) > 1) { in get_gop_coding_frame_num() 2749 if (rc->frames_since_key >= rc->frames_to_key) { in define_gf_group() 2756 (VPXMAX(1, ((rc->frames_to_key + rc->frames_since_key) / 2 - in define_gf_group() 2764 (rc->frames_since_key + gop_coding_frames) / in define_gf_group() 2765 (VPXMAX(1, (rc->frames_to_key + rc->frames_since_key) / 2 + in define_gf_group() 3163 rc->frames_since_key = 0; in find_next_key_frame() 3681 rc.frames_since_key += gop_show_frames; in vp9_get_coding_frame_num()
|
D | vp9_svc_layercontext.c | 333 const int old_frame_since_key = cpi->rc.frames_since_key; in vp9_restore_layer_context() 350 cpi->rc.frames_since_key = old_frame_since_key; in vp9_restore_layer_context()
|
D | vp9_pickmode.c | 1916 if (cpi->rc.frames_since_key == 1) { in vp9_pick_inter_mode()
|
D | vp9_encodeframe.c | 989 if (cpi->rc.frames_since_key > frames_since_key_thresh && svc_copy_allowed && in copy_partitioning()
|
/external/libaom/libaom/av1/encoder/ |
D | aq_cyclicrefresh.c | 351 (rc->frames_since_key > 20 && in av1_cyclic_refresh_update_parameters() 353 (cr->avg_frame_low_motion < 45 && rc->frames_since_key > 40)) { in av1_cyclic_refresh_update_parameters() 366 rc->frames_since_key < 400 / cr->percent_refresh) { in av1_cyclic_refresh_update_parameters()
|
D | pass2_strategy.c | 390 const int frames_since_key, const int cur_idx, const int can_disable_arf, in accumulate_next_frame_stats() argument 414 if ((frames_since_key + cur_idx - 1) > 1) { in accumulate_next_frame_stats() 1324 flash_detected, rc->frames_since_key, i, 0, in calculate_gf_length() 1344 AOMMIN(MAX_PAD_GF_CHECK, rc->frames_since_key - 1 + cur_start); in calculate_gf_length() 1643 &next_frame, frame_info, twopass, flash_detected, rc->frames_since_key, in define_gf_group() 2068 int frames_since_key = rc->frames_since_key + 1; in define_kf_interval() local 2111 frames_since_key, oxcf->rc_mode)) { in define_kf_interval() 2139 ++frames_since_key; in define_kf_interval() 2146 ++frames_since_key; in define_kf_interval() 2172 rc->frames_since_key = 0; in find_next_key_frame()
|
D | svc_layercontext.c | 155 const int old_frame_since_key = cpi->rc.frames_since_key; in av1_restore_layer_context() 163 cpi->rc.frames_since_key = old_frame_since_key; in av1_restore_layer_context()
|
D | ratectrl.c | 311 rc->frames_since_key = 8; // Sensible default for first frame. in av1_rc_init() 391 rc->frames_since_key > 1 && !change_target_bits_mb && in adjust_q_cbr() 798 if (rc->frames_since_key > 1 && in rc_pick_q_and_bounds_one_pass_cbr() 997 q = (rc->frames_since_key > 1 && in rc_pick_q_and_bounds_one_pass_vbr() 1369 if (rc->frames_since_key > 1 && in get_active_best_quality() 1654 if (current_frame->frame_type == KEY_FRAME) rc->frames_since_key = 0; in av1_rc_postencode_update() 1666 cpi->rc.frames_since_key++; in av1_rc_postencode_update_drop_frame() 1951 if (rc->frames_since_key < framerate / 2) { in av1_calc_iframe_target_size_one_pass_cbr() 1952 kf_boost = (int)(kf_boost * rc->frames_since_key / (framerate / 2)); in av1_calc_iframe_target_size_one_pass_cbr()
|
D | ratectrl.h | 118 int frames_since_key; member
|
D | encode_strategy.c | 134 cpi->rc.frames_since_key++; in update_keyframe_counters()
|